Understanding the Great American Smokeout 2023

The Great American Smokeout was initiated by the American Cancer Society. It has been a staple event in the United States for over four decades. Its purpose is to raise awareness about the dangers of smoking and to encourage smokers to use this day as a starting point for quitting. It provides a supportive and encouraging environment for those ready to make a positive change in their lives by quitting smoking.

Why Quitting Matters

Quitting smoking is one of the most important decisions an individual can make for their health. Cigarette smoking is a leading cause of preventable diseases, including lung cancer, heart disease, and ch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D). By quitting, you not only improve your own health but also reduce the risk of exposing loved ones to harmful secondhand smoke.

How to Support the Great American Smokeout:

  1. Spread the Word: Use your social media platforms and personal networks to raise awareness about the Great American Smokeout. Share informative articles, personal stories, and messages of support to reach a wider audience.
  2. Offer Encouragement: If you know someone who is trying to quit, offer your support and encouragement. Let them know you’re there for them and that you believe in their ability to overcome their addiction.
  3. Organize Community Events: Communities and organizations can arrange local events and activities to mark the occasion. These events can include educational seminars, health fairs, and group counseling sessions.
  4. Access Resources: Share information about resources available to help people quit smoking. The American Cancer Society, as well as various local health organizations, provide valuable tools and resources for smokers looking to quit.
  5. Quit Together: If you’re a smoker or have friends and family members who smoke, consider quitting together. Support groups and accountability partners can make the journey to a smoke-free life more manageable.
